Ragin’ Cajuns to test UNT’s trio of backs


By Brett Vito / Staff Writer
Brett Vito / Staff Writer Denton Record-Chronicle
Published: 12 October 2012 12:23 AM

When it comes to teams in the Sun Belt Conference, no one does a better job of stopping opponents’ running games than Louisiana-Lafayette.

Just ask North Texas head coach Dan McCarney.

“They are very strong and physical up front,” McCarney said of ULL this week. “You don’t see anyone knocking those guys off the ball. That’s where it starts for them.”

It’s also what could make UNT’s game against the Ragin’ Cajuns on Tuesday night at Apogee Stadium all the more intriguing from a matchup standpoint.
